Abstract
An air disinfectant for livestock and fowl is able to eliminate the harmful microbe and harmful gas in house of livestock and fowl, and is prepared from salt or oxide of Fe and Zn, acid and water. Its advantages include high effect on killing viruses and bacteria and eliminating ammonia, H2S, etc, and quickly taking its effect.
Description
The present invention relates to the special-purpose Antiepidemic sterilizing articles for use of poultry, is a kind of special-purpose air disinfectant that is used for killing and removing in the poultry house air harmful microorganism and harmful gas specifically.
In plant, especially in the poultry house, because the eupnea of animal, defecate, organic decomposition and animal be the influence of many-sided factor such as activity ceaselessly, will produce some harmful gass, as ammonia, sulfuration oxygen, carbon monoxide, carbon dioxide and methane etc.Simultaneously, also contain some other oxious component in the air,, comprise antibacterial, mycoplasma, virus etc., also have microgranules such as grit, the spittle as pathogenic microorganism.Airborne oxious component is main medium of propagating livestock and poultry.Airborne pathogenic microorganism can bring out, propagate livestock and birds respiratory disease, cause colibacillosis and virus type disease such as horse Garrick, newcastle, swine fever etc.Airborne harmful gas then directly or indirectly affects the growth of poultry and the performance of fertility performance, makes immunity degradation, can cause when serious that poultry poison, even dead.Feces of livestock and poultry decomposes the ammonia that produces can make the poultry laying rate descend, and growth of meat chicken slows down, and the ammonia excessive concentration can cause the multiple disease of poultry; The hydrogen sulfide of high concentration can directly suppress the respiratory center of poultry, causes to suffocate and death; The carbon monoxide and the carbon dioxide that produce in the poultry house all damage blood, the nervous system of poultry, cause and poison and anoxia.Simultaneously, above oxious component also causes very big harm to the raising of working, management personnel healthy in poultry houses.
For reducing the influence of above poultry house harmful gas to poultry, the past, the compound ventilation air-changing devices that adopt were strengthened ventilation more; Its feeding density of control unit are; In time remove feces in the poultry house every day.Be to eliminate air oxious component in the poultry house, once had unit such as report Univ. of Farming and Stockbreeding, PLA to develop " multi-functional 92 compound deodorizers ", have good deodorizing effect; Medicines such as " povidone iodine " then has antibacterial preferably, bactericidal effect.In addition, some microorganism formulations, Chinese herbal and crude drugs preparations, zeolite etc. also have better sterilization and disinfection or deodorant effect.But above medicine or preparation, its action effect all are single, or can only sterilization and disinfection, or can only remove the ammonia deodorization.
The objective of the invention is to develop a kind of poultry special use, can kill pathogenic microorganisms such as airborne antibacterial, virus in the poultry house, can eliminate the high efficiency air sterilizing agent of harmful gass such as airborne ammonia, hydrogen sulfide again.
For realizing purpose of the present invention, the aqueous solution that these poultry special-purpose air disinfectant is made by a certain percentage by slaine (or metal-oxide), acid and water.Wherein said acid comprises mineral acid, organic acid and compound acid, and said slaine (or metal-oxide) is the slaine (or metal-oxide) that ferrum and zinc generate.
The air sanitizer made from the metal-oxide of zinc is an example, and 15 gram zinc oxide are put into 50 milliliters of peracetic acid, and it is mixed with 36 milliliters of phosphoric acid, adds 100 ml waters at last.Therefore, in the air sanitizer component water, metal-oxide, sour three's ratio (volume) be preferably 1: 0.4~0.6: 0.25~0.45.
With the poultry special-purpose air disinfectant that above prescription is produced, warp with 1 milliliter, under every month expendable situation, can reach following effect in every cubic metre of space in the hen house test of many times:
1, can effectively kill air, body surface and crack interior antibacterial, virus rapidly;
The extracorporeal bacteria inhibitor test result
The experiment medicine | Escherichia coli (mm) | ||
????O 1 | ????O 2 | ????O78 | |
This product | ????16.7 | ????17.4 | ????15.8 |
Povidone iodine | ????12.2 | ????11.7 | ????13.6 |
The kill virus result of the test
The disinfectant solution title | The positive infection rate of NDV (infecting Embryo Gallus domesticus number/inoculation number) | ||
????5′ | ????10′ | ????15′ | |
This product | ????1/5 | ????0/5 | ????0/5 |
Povidone iodine | ????2/5 | ????1/5 | ????1/5 |
Positive controls | ????5/5 | ????5/5 | ????4/4 |
The normal saline matched group | ????0/5 | ????0/4 | ????0/5 |
2, can suppress the generation of harmful gas, eliminate airborne harmful gas.With back 5 minutes, can eliminate various harmful gass, deodorization removes ammonia.
Testing result
Test item | Test item and result (mg/m 3) | |
????NH 3 | ????H 2S | |
Before the spray medicine | ????12.09 | ????0.006 |
Behind the spray medicine 2.5h | ????7.32 | ????0.003 |
3, reduce disease and take place, test statistics factually, can reduce the broiler sickness rate, respiratory tract disease 31.28%, colibacillosis 26.13%, ascites symptoms 71.8%.
4, can improve laying rate of laying hen, promote the broiler healthy growth, improve food conversion ratio, improve stud bird, breeding stock rate of fertilization.
This poultry special-purpose air disinfectant can be used in poultry houses in band chicken, the sterilization of band poultry, also can be when the empty house of poultry uses when (needing sealing) and environment disinfected, also can be in vaccine injection, when epidemic situation takes place, change the group, use when breaking beak and Changes in weather.When epidemic situation takes place to use, can increase access times as one sees fit.This product can be widely used in sterilization, the epidemic prevention of various letting animals feeds such as broiler, laying hen, duck, pig, stud bird, breeding stock, has vast potential for future development and good economical, societal benefits.
